Introduction to flex

Flex is a medication primarily used to treat bacterial infections. It is available in tablet form and is effective against respiratory, urinary tract, and skin infections. Flex is not effective against viral infections such as the common cold.

Composition of flex

Flex contains the active ingredient Ofloxacin, which is a fluoroquinolone antibiotic. It works by inhibiting bacterial DNA replication, thereby stopping the growth and multiplication of bacteria.

Uses of flex

  • Treatment of respiratory infections
  • Treatment of urinary tract infections
  • Treatment of skin infections

Side effects of flex

  • Common side effects: nausea, diarrhea, dizziness
  • Serious side effects: tendonitis, tendon rupture

Precautions of flex

Flex can cause tendon damage, including tendonitis and tendon rupture. It is contraindicated in individuals with a history of tendon disorders related to fluoroquinolones. Always inform your healthcare provider of your medical history before starting this medication.

How to Take flex

The usual starting dose for adults is 200 to 400 mg, taken once or twice daily. The maximum recommended dose is 800 mg per day. Flex can be taken with or without food, and the tablet should be swallowed whole. Follow your doctor’s advice for the correct dosage and administration.
